About Real Academia de Bellas Artes de San Fernando

One of Madrid's oldest art academies with an exceptional collection including 13 paintings by Goya, works by Rubens, Velázquez, and Zurbarán. The museum is far less crowded than the Prado but holds masterpieces of equal quality. Goya and Picasso both studied here.

Insider Tips

Visit on Wednesday when entry is free, and don't miss the Calcografía Nacional print collection in the basement with original Goya etchings.
